Crispy Fried Soft Shell Blue Crab Tacos
These tacos feature crispy fried soft shell blue crabs topped with a zesty avocado lime crema and fresh cabbage slaw for a healthy twist on a classic dish.
- 4 soft shell blue crabs, cleaned
- 1 cup whole wheat flour
- 1 cup cornmeal
- 1 teaspoon paprika
- 1 teaspoon garlic powder
- 1/2 teaspoon cayenne pepper
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
- 1/2 cup buttermilk
- 8 small corn tortillas
- 1 cup shredded cabbage
- 1 avocado
- 1 lime, juiced
- 1 tablespoon Greek yogurt
- In a bowl, mix whole wheat flour, cornmeal, paprika, garlic powder, cayenne pepper, and salt.
- Dip each crab in buttermilk, then dredge in the flour mixture until fully coated.
- Fry the crabs in hot oil until golden brown, about 3-4 minutes per side. Assemble tacos with crabs, cabbage, and avocado crema made by blending avocado, lime juice, and Greek yogurt.
Mediterranean Fried Soft Shell Crab Salad
A vibrant salad combining crispy fried soft shell blue crabs with mixed greens, cherry tomatoes, olives, and a light lemon vinaigrette.
- 4 soft shell blue crabs, cleaned
- 2 cups mixed salad greens
- 1 cup cherry tomatoes, halved
- 1/2 cup Kalamata olives, pitted and sliced
- 1/4 cup red onion, thinly sliced
- 1/4 cup olive oil
- 2 tablespoons lemon juice
- Salt and pepper to taste
- Fry the cleaned crabs in hot oil until crispy and golden, about 3-4 minutes per side.
- In a large bowl, combine salad greens, cherry tomatoes, olives, and red onion.
- Whisk together olive oil, lemon juice, salt, and pepper for the dressing, then toss the salad and top with fried crabs.
Spicy Fried Soft Shell Crab Sandwich
A delicious sandwich featuring fried soft shell blue crab, spicy remoulade sauce, and crisp lettuce on whole grain bread.
- 2 soft shell blue crabs, cleaned
- 1 cup panko breadcrumbs
- 1/2 cup mayonnaise
- 1 tablespoon Dijon mustard
- 1 tablespoon hot sauce
- 2 slices whole grain bread
- 1 cup lettuce leaves
- 1 tablespoon olive oil
- Coat crabs in panko breadcrumbs and fry in olive oil until golden and crispy.
- Mix mayonnaise, Dijon mustard, and hot sauce to create the remoulade.
- Assemble the sandwich with fried crabs, lettuce, and remoulade on whole grain bread.
Fried Soft Shell Crab with Quinoa and Asparagus
A nutritious dish featuring fried soft shell blue crabs served over a bed of quinoa and sautéed asparagus, drizzled with a lemon herb dressing.
- 4 soft shell blue crabs, cleaned
- 1 cup quinoa, rinsed
- 2 cups water
- 1 bunch asparagus, trimmed and cut into pieces
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- 1 lemon, juiced
- 1 tablespoon fresh parsley, chopped
- Salt and pepper to taste
- Cook quinoa in water according to package instructions. Meanwhile, fry the crabs until crispy.
- Sauté asparagus in olive oil until tender, about 5 minutes.
- Combine lemon juice, parsley, salt, and pepper for the dressing, then serve crabs over quinoa and asparagus, drizzled with dressing.
Fried Soft Shell Crab and Avocado Rice Bowl
A wholesome rice bowl featuring fried soft shell blue crab, creamy avocado, and fresh vegetables for a satisfying meal.
- 4 soft shell blue crabs, cleaned
- 2 cups brown rice, cooked
- 1 avocado, sliced
- 1 cup cucumber, diced
- 1/2 cup carrots, shredded
- 2 tablespoons soy sauce
- 1 tablespoon sesame oil
- 1 tablespoon green onions, chopped
- Fry the crabs until golden and crispy.
- In a bowl, layer cooked brown rice, sliced avocado, cucumber, and carrots.
- Top with fried crabs, drizzle with soy sauce and sesame oil, and garnish with green onions.
Fried Soft Shell Crab with Mango Salsa
A refreshing dish of fried soft shell blue crabs topped with a vibrant mango salsa, perfect for summer dining.
- 4 soft shell blue crabs, cleaned
- 1 cup mango, diced
- 1/2 red bell pepper, diced
- 1/4 red onion, diced
- 1 lime, juiced
- 1 tablespoon cilantro, chopped
- Salt to taste
- 1 cup flour for dredging
- Fry the crabs in hot oil until crispy.
- In a bowl, combine mango, red bell pepper, red onion, lime juice, cilantro, and salt to make the salsa.
- Serve fried crabs topped with mango salsa.
Fried Soft Shell Crab with Garlic and Herb Pasta
Delicious fried soft shell blue crabs served over a bed of garlic and herb-infused whole wheat pasta, making for a hearty yet healthy meal.
- 4 soft shell blue crabs, cleaned
- 8 oz whole wheat spaghetti
- 4 cloves garlic, minced
- 1/4 cup olive oil
- 1/4 cup fresh basil, chopped
- 1/4 teaspoon red pepper flakes
- Salt and pepper to taste
- Cook spaghetti according to package instructions. Fry crabs until golden.
- In a pan, heat olive oil and sauté garlic until fragrant, then add cooked pasta, basil, red pepper flakes, salt, and pepper.
- Serve pasta topped with fried crabs.
Fried Soft Shell Crab with Cilantro Lime Slaw
Crispy fried soft shell blue crabs served with a crunchy cilantro lime slaw for a burst of flavor and freshness.
- 4 soft shell blue crabs, cleaned
- 1 cup cabbage, shredded
- 1/2 cup carrots, shredded
- 1/4 cup cilantro, chopped
- 1 lime, juiced
- 1 tablespoon honey
- Salt and pepper to taste
- 1 cup flour for dredging
- Fry the crabs until crispy.
- In a bowl, mix cabbage, carrots, cilantro, lime juice, honey, salt, and pepper to make the slaw.
- Serve fried crabs alongside cilantro lime slaw.
Fried Soft Shell Crab with Sweet Potato Fries
A healthy take on a classic pairing, featuring fried soft shell blue crabs served with baked sweet potato fries for a nutritious meal.
- 4 soft shell blue crabs, cleaned
- 2 large sweet potatoes, cut into fries
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- 1 teaspoon paprika
- Salt to taste
- 1 cup flour for dredging
- Toss sweet potato fries with olive oil, paprika, and salt, then bake at 425°F for 25-30 minutes.
- Fry the crabs until golden.
- Serve fried crabs alongside sweet potato fries.
Fried Soft Shell Crab with Zucchini Noodles
A light and healthy dish featuring fried soft shell blue crabs served over spiralized zucchini noodles with a garlic lemon sauce.
- 4 soft shell blue crabs, cleaned
- 2 medium zucchinis, spiralized
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- 2 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 lemon, juiced
- Salt and pepper to taste
- Fry the crabs until crispy.
- In a pan, heat olive oil and sauté garlic until fragrant, then add spiralized zucchini and cook for 2-3 minutes.
- Drizzle with lemon juice, season with salt and pepper, and serve topped with fried crabs.
